Women’s Golf With Record Day in Round Two at Princess Anne

VIRGINIA BEACH, Va. – The Marshall women's golf team set a team record in the second round of the Princess Anne Invitational on Saturday. The Herd shot a team score of 283, the best round of the day from all 12 teams.
Marshall sits in fifth place, moving up two spots from round one.
"This team is so much fun to watch especially when they are playing well," Herd head coach Brooke Burkhammer said. "We hit so many good shots and fought back after the few bad ones. To have the lowest round of the day against some of the best teams in the country shows Marshall women's golf is going in the right direction."
Marshall's 3-over 283 broke the old team-mark of 290 most recently tied this season in the second round of the William & Mary Invitational on Sept. 9. The Herd improved by 12 strokes from the first round. Xavier had the second-best score in the second round at 285.
Junior Shelby Brauckmuller leads the way in a tie for fourth place. Brauckmuller improved by two shots and ended the day with a 1-under 69. Sophomore Stormy Randazzo also shot a 69 in the second round and jumped up 23 spots on the leaderboard to a tie for 17th. Senior Ylva Forslund improved by three strokes and sophomore Kerri Parks jumped 10 spots with a 12-stroke improvement on day two.
Sacramento State is in the lead with a team score of 573 after two rounds, just two strokes ahead of Campbell and UCF. Marshall is just five shots back off the lead.
Virunpat Olankitkunchai of Maryland is still in the lead with a 4-under 136. She leads Elizabeth Moon of UCF by two shots.
Marshall begins the third and final round Sunday at 8 a.m. on the first hole. Parks is the first Herd golfer to tee off followed by Forslund (8:12 a.m.), Jackie Schmidt (8:24 a.m.), Randazzo (8:36 a.m.) and Brauckmuller (8:48 a.m.)
FROM THE LEADERBOARD: 12 teams and 71 golfers
5 – Marshall University – 295+283=578
T4 – Shelby Brauckmuller – 71+69=140
T17 – Stormy Randazzo – 75+69=144
T32 – Jackie Schmidt – 72+76=148
T47 – Ylva Forslund – 77+74=151
T57 – Kerri Parks – 83+71=154
